Fiji's CCF back in court for mitigation and pre-sentence hearing

7:40 am on 17 June 2013

Fiji's Citizens' Constitutional Forum, and its chief executive, the Reverend Akuila Yabaki will be back in court today for a mitigation and pre-sentence hearing.

The NGO was found guilty of contempt of court by the High Court in Suva last month over an article they published in April last year.

The article titled 'Rule of Law Lost' was published in Tutaka, the NGO's quarterly letter.

The Attorney General's office brought the case, claiming the article offended and undermined Fiji's judiciary.

The CCF is expected to argue the NGO is not a media outlet and has a small distribution.

The sentence is expected to be delivered by Justice William Callanchini later this week.
